Summary: | This book represents the reflections of scholars coming from varied disciplinary backgrounds who have found a conversation partner in pragmatism. The "conversations" recorded here demonstrate pragmatism's versatility and contemporary relevance. Whether it be rhetoric, literature, philosophy, religion, or social psychology, pragmatism provides the contributors fruitful insights into and methods of examining both practical and theoretical issues. |
